本机安装mysql服务

 

mysql安装简单教程(自动安装/配置安装)

1.1前言

 

1.2MYSQL两种安装方式教程:

    1. msi安装包自动安装教程;
    2. zip包解压配置安装教程;

   1.3msi自动安装教程

    1. 登录官网下载msi包:https://dev.mysql.com/downloads/installer/
    2.  

    3. 点击Download时,会跳转一个需要登录的页面,不用怕,滚到最下方找到婉拒登录的文字,就可以下载了;

       

    4. 下载完毕后打开运行安装包;
    5. 看到协议只能勾选上接受,然后Next;
    6. 选择安装方式,选Custom进行自定义安装;

    7.  选择如下图所示两项服务并移到右侧安装栏,注意电脑是多少位的就选择多少位的,我的是64bit的;

    8.  设置相关路径地址:我是存储在D盘的,尽量别装C盘;

    9.  如果出现下面情况,需要依次选上出现的条目并双击(或者点击下方Execute按钮)进行安装必要控件;

    10.  安装成功。

 1.4zip包解压配置安装教程

    1. 登录官网下载zip包:https://dev.mysql.com/downloads/mysql/
    2. 鼠标一直滚到最下方,点击Download下载对应电脑版本的安装包;

       

       

    3. 点击Download时,会跳转一个需要登录的页面,不用怕,滚到最下方找到婉拒登录的文字,就可以下载了;

       

    4. 下载完毕后将压缩包解压到自定的路径下(我是放在D:\MySQL下);

       

    5. 在mysql根目录下创建my.ini 配置文件,配置文件内填写如下内容;

      复制代码

       1 [mysqld]
       2 #绑定IPv4和3306端口
       3 bind-address = 0.0.0.0
       4 port = 3306
       5 # 设置mysql的安装目录
       6 basedir=D:\MySQL\mysql-5.7.19-winx64
       7 # 设置mysql数据库的数据的存放目录
       8 datadir=D:\MySQL\mysql-5.7.19-winx64\data
       9 # 允许最大连接数
      10 max_connections=200

      复制代码

    6. 配置环境变量,我的电脑->属性->高级系统设置->环境变量,双击变量Path,在变量值尾部追加mysql的bin文件夹路径(;D:\MySQL\mysql-5.7.19-winx64\bin)两个path之间要用分号间隔;

       

    7.  命令行安装mysql,Windows+R,输入cmd进入命令行模式(必须以管理员身份运行,就怕权限不够导致安装失败),输入命令cd D:\MySQL\mysql-5.7.19-winx64\bin进入mysql 的 bin根目录;(注意:如果这条命令不能成功执行,那就先执行 D:,成功切换目录后再执行 cd  MySQL\mysql-5.7.19-winx64\bin)

       

    8.  执行命令 mysqld -install  ,出现successfully installed 提示文字表示安装成功 ,再输入命令 net start mysql  启动mysql服务,输入mysql -u root -p (第一次安装mysql没有密码,直接回车键过),就可以登录mysql了。如果像我一样运气不好服务启动失败,麻烦耐心看看我的启动失败总结(哭):http://www.cnblogs.com/tanshaoxiaoji/p/mysql_open_services.html 

       

    9.  安装成功。

  1. 启动报错 

注意:datadir属性后的data文件夹,一定不要自己手动创建,本人尝试手动创建会有问题,如果自己创建了可以删除掉,再执行后面的操作。

在mysql5.7以上版本中默认没有一个data目录,即没有初始化服务。需要先初始化mysql才可以启动服务,否则会报 “服务没有报告任何错误”,启动失败。

解决方法:

a 进入mysql的bin目录;

b 执行mysqld  --initialize-insecure ,第一次执行的话,时间会久一些,执行结束后没有输出信息,查看bin的同级目录下会多出一个data文件夹,里面一堆文件。

c 再次执行net start mysql命令启动服务,发现启动成功!
 

参考:https://www.cnblogs.com/tanshaoxiaoji/p/mysql_install_type.html

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值